Exciting stuff up in here my friend .... plenty of operating space it seems along with some cool crosses , can you give me the 411 on the foxtailing cola's is that strain or heat related ... 1 of the question i have always been curious about as it has only happened in my garden once and i'm pretty sure mine was heat relate as I was running in the low 90's that run in the dead of summer .....
So what we have seen in terms of foxtails is nearly always variety dependant. Also feeding high bloom booster, high P lends to the foxtails. Malawi and jack and our Panama s1 all do this regaurdless. I will add light intensity seems to play a role. We generally are happy to this starting, itmeans we got all we could from them.

When in the flower cycle due you start hitting hard with bloom and when do you finish or do you hit hard right up until flush .... you don't seem to have any burnt leaf issues , also do you use sea green or a similar product to help feed better actually would like to experiment with some fox tailing .... thanks for the response much appreciate

kaRma SoSeRtHC1
 
For the first 2 weeks I continue feeding with veg nutes, after we simple feed an additional .5g/gal mpk. We use a Jacks equivalent salt mixture. The are fed at about 1.7-1.9 ec throughout the flowering cycle. Stop feeding 10-14 days before harvest. During first week of flush I ALWAYS feed 1g/gal mag-sulfate. I feel I helps to utilize the use of stored nutrient withn the plant. Last week is just to get salts all out as you know
We use straight coco. Fed 4x daily, dtw, for 1 min using 1/8hp pump fed through sprayer stakes...funking flawless. No pH swings no adjusting. For six lights we average about 4gal runoff daily.

Hope that helps. Can post a link to our supplier if anyone interested.

Somethi ng I didn't is we have seen a higher ratio of foxtails due to high P as well as more male flowers appear. Even in bloom P is the lowest macro in the line-up.

Like I said. We give the same veg food 1st 2weeks flower. Upon 3rd week we add .5g mpk til fush for approx 2 weeks. Simply adding the mpk to a veg formula give all they need.

Under 1000w you can feed to 2.0 with no burn and vigorous growth. We veg under t5 and a few weeks under hid light. We can more do the nute around 1.4-1.6 ec. Healthy and no burn.

We use no additives other that premixed commercial hydroponic salt blend. MagSulfate and Calnit, calcium nitrate. Pennies per gal.
